本文目录导读:
随着大数据、云计算等技术的快速发展,分布式存储系统在数据处理和存储领域扮演着越来越重要的角色,Ceph作为一款开源的分布式存储系统,凭借其高性能、高可靠性和可扩展性等特点,在业界备受关注,本文将从Ceph的架构、特点、应用场景等方面进行详细介绍,帮助读者全面了解Ceph分布式存储系统。
Ceph架构
Ceph分布式存储系统采用统一的存储架构,由多个组件协同工作,实现数据的存储、检索和备份等功能,以下是Ceph的主要组件:
1、OSD(Object Storage Device):负责存储数据,是Ceph存储集群的基本单元,OSD可以是一个硬盘、一个SSD或者一个硬盘阵列。
2、Mon(Monitor):负责监控Ceph集群的状态,维护集群的元数据,并提供故障检测和恢复功能。
图片来源于网络,如有侵权联系删除
3、MDS(Metadata Server):负责管理Ceph文件系统的元数据,提供高性能的文件系统接口。
4、Manager:提供用户界面和命令行工具,方便用户管理和监控Ceph集群。
5、RGW(Rados Gateway):提供对象存储服务,支持S3和Swift协议,实现与云存储服务的兼容。
6、CephFS:Ceph的文件系统,提供POSIX兼容的文件系统接口。
Ceph特点
1、高性能:Ceph通过多副本、数据分布和负载均衡等机制,实现高速的数据读写操作。
2、高可靠性:Ceph支持数据冗余、故障检测和恢复等功能,确保数据的安全性和可靠性。
图片来源于网络,如有侵权联系删除
3、可扩展性:Ceph可以水平扩展,支持数千个节点和PB级的数据存储。
4、开源:Ceph是开源软件,用户可以自由使用、修改和分发。
5、兼容性:Ceph支持多种存储接口,包括S3、Swift、NFS、CIFS等,方便用户进行数据迁移和集成。
Ceph应用场景
1、大数据存储:Ceph的高性能和可扩展性使其成为大数据存储的理想选择。
2、云计算:Ceph可以作为云存储平台,提供对象存储、文件存储和块存储等服务。
3、物联网:Ceph可以存储大量物联网设备产生的数据,满足海量数据存储的需求。
图片来源于网络,如有侵权联系删除
4、数据备份和恢复:Ceph的高可靠性和数据冗余特性使其成为数据备份和恢复的理想选择。
5、高性能计算:Ceph可以提供高性能的存储服务,满足高性能计算的需求。
Ceph作为一款开源的分布式存储系统,凭借其高性能、高可靠性和可扩展性等特点,在业界得到了广泛的应用,本文对Ceph的架构、特点和应用场景进行了详细介绍,希望对读者了解Ceph分布式存储系统有所帮助,随着技术的不断发展,Ceph将继续为用户提供优质的服务,推动分布式存储技术的发展。
标签: #ceph分布式存储详解
评论列表